Over 200,000 People Use eHealth Mobile App
Over 200,000 People Use eHealth Mobile App
The eHealth campaign in Vidin, July 3, 2025 (BTA Photo/Desislava Ivanova)

The eHealth mobile app has over 200,000 active users who have access to all their data from the National Health Information System (NHIS), including examinations, referrals, prescriptions, vaccinations, hospitalizations, lab results, etc., said the press centre of Information Services. This year alone, over 110,000 people have linked their health records to the app.

Over 30,000 of the new users have linked their health records by taking advantage of the Ministry of Health's campaign which had set up mobile stations in busy locations in all 28 regions of the country and small towns. The app, which was developed by Information Services, has been downloaded a total of 483,000 times, and the number of sessions started has exceeded 6.5 million.

“The eHealth app is the clear leader in Bulgaria among apps in the Health and Fitness category and tops the rankings for most downloaded apps in the App Store and Google Play,” said Branimir Petakov, head of the Mobile Applications Department at Information Services, quoted in the press release. He noted that it is among the most innovative in Europe and the first in Bulgaria to consolidate patient data at the national level.
